Negative Review of Veterans United Home Loans
Veterans United Home Loans is a well-known lender specializing in VA loans, but my experience with them was far from positive. From the outset, the process felt unnecessarily complicated and communication was inconsistent. The loan officers seemed overwhelmed and were slow to respond to my questions, often leaving me waiting days for simple updates or clarification.
One of the most frustrating aspects was the lack of transparency regarding fees and required documentation. I was repeatedly asked to provide the same documents, and each time, new requirements seemed to appear out of nowhere. This not only delayed the process but also made me feel like the company was disorganized and not respectful of my time.
Additionally, the promised closing timeline was not met. Despite assurances that everything was on track, my closing was delayed multiple times with little explanation. This caused a great deal of stress and forced me to make last-minute arrangements, costing me both time and money. It has been almost Two months since closing. I was told over a month ago that I was owed another $1,000. This mortgage company has had terrible customer service from the beginning. Many of the items that should have been coordinated with my loan broker should have been completed by them, but I never heard from them during the whole process. I had to call them, and then they were very vague and unhelpful. I think their people are working on too many projects. Do not expect customer service. Especially after closing, once they get their money, you will not hear from them, even though you have no idea if they followed through. One thing is for sure, they get paid.
Overall, I expected much more from a company that advertises itself as a leader in serving veterans. Based on my experience, I would not recommend Veterans United Home Loans to others seeking a smooth and professional home loan process. Especially if you are a disabled veteran and have a hard time doing what is necessary.
